WebFeb 12, 2024 · Greater Harris County 9-1-1 Emergency Network (GHC 9-1-1) reminds residents before, during and following the winter weather—only contact 9-1-1 for … WebGREATER HARRIS COUNTY 9-1-1 1 Greater Harris County 9-1-1 (GHC 9-1-1) is the largest 9-1-1 system in Texas and the second largest in the United States. GHC 9-1-1 provides 9-1-1 service for the approximately 3.9 million residents in Harris and Fort Bend Counties, and the 48 cities, including Houston, within those counties. There are ...
WebJun 9, 2024 · 9 June 2024 Greater Harris County 9-1-1 Network (GHC), the communications district for metropolitan Houston, needed a better way to communicate with the speech and hearing-impaired community.
